We have to identify the quadrilateral with no line of symmetry and have rotational symmetry.

Line of symmetry  is the imaginary line which divide the given quadrilateral in two equal halves.

Rotational symmetry is when an object is rotated around a center point (turned) a number of degrees and the object appear the same.

Parallelogram is a quadrilateral which has no line of symmetry as we can not draw any imaginary line which divides the parallelogram in two equal halves.

But Parallelogram has rotational symmetry as when a parallelogram is rotated around a center point (turned) a number of degrees and parallelogram appear the same.

Hence, Parallelogram is the quadrilateral.
